{"library":"websocket-to-tcp","type":"library","category":null,"description":"CLI tool that creates a server to accept WebSocket connections and forward them to a TCP socket. Version 0.5.2, with infrequent releases. Supports single or multiple tunnels (via wstcpm), optional sub-protocol naming, string mode for non-binary WebSocket servers, and SSL/TLS. Designed for emulated retro computing (e.g., Commodore 64 BBS) but usable for generic TCP-over-WebSocket proxying. Minimal dependencies; pure Node.js.","language":"javascript","status":"active","version":"0.5.2","tags":["javascript","websocket","tcp","tunnel"],"last_verified":"Sun Jun 07","install":[{"cmd":"npm install websocket-to-tcp","imports":["npm i -g websocket-to-tcp && wstcp -t host -p port -w wsport"]},{"cmd":"yarn add websocket-to-tcp","imports":[]},{"cmd":"pnpm add websocket-to-tcp","imports":[]}],"homepage":null,"github":null,"docs":null,"changelog":null,"pypi":null,"npm":"websocket-to-tcp","openapi_spec":null,"status_page":null,"smithery":null,"compatibility":null}
